Ticket: Front Desk Visitor Handling — Meridale Point, Building C. The reception pod reports repeated confusion when visitors arrive for Fennick Labs appointments outside core hours. Please update the desk binder with the revised procedure: all visitors must present photo identification, receive a numbered day pass, and be collected in person by their host within ten minutes. Unclaimed visitors are to wait in the glazed annex, not the main lobby. Desk staff covering the evening rota will need the after-hours turnstile code, provided below.

staff pass of baweg-bawep = bdg-AIU-1

Chatterling emits roughly 40k log lines per minute, so we sample before persistence. The sampler keeps 100% of ERROR, 10% of WARN, and 0.5% of INFO, configurable per-route. Sampled records land in the Firth cluster with a 14-day retention. On-call: if ingest lag alerts fire, check the sampler sidecar first — it wedges before the store does. Dropped-line counters live in the metrics table so you can verify sampling rates. The sampling config and counters database is reachable via the connection string below.

warehouse DSN: cockroachdb://holvan_svc:viOKuRy@db-3e1a.plorvaforge.corp:5432/istius

Night-shift staff: Floor 4 of the Tellhaven Building opens this week. After 21:00, access is via the rear stairwell only; the lifts are locked out overnight during the settling period. Complete a walk-through of the new floor once per shift and log it. The stairwell keypad accepts the code below.

badge for yahop-fawep: bdg-XBKXI-68071

Step 4: Migrate the string-extraction script. The legacy extractor in Lintgrove's build pipeline scanned only the web client; the replacement (extract-i18n v2) walks all workspaces and writes catalogs to the Phrasevault service. Review the diff scope: the script now reads source files outside the sandbox root, so confirm the allowlist is intact before enabling. No credentials are embedded in the script itself; all access is driven by the service configuration. The runtime values it consumes in staging are as follows.

deployment values, kajof-kagep:
[caswyn]
host = caswyn.nelvrocorp.internal
user = caswyn_svc
database = caswyn_prod